Construction Engineer III position involves a mix of administrative and engineering duties related to the development and execution of multiple network infrastructure projects. Here's a breakdown of the key responsibilities and qualifications: Key Responsibilities: Project Coordination & Completion: Manage the coordination and completion of cell site modification projects within deadlines. Direct, monitor, and report on third-party vendors performing site inspections, structural analysis, design, and construction tasks. Documentation and Compliance: Review and manage technical documentation, including bill of materials, construction drawings, and equipment specifications. Approve project closeout packages and ensure all modifications are completed as per requirements. Vendor & Financial Management: Select, manage, and liaise with third-party vendors. Initiate Purchase Orders and ensure the financial tracking of projects, from initial bids through final product or service receipt. Interdepartmental Collaboration: Collaborate with various internal departments such as RF Engineering, Construction, Transport, Project Management, and Network Assurance. Interface with landlords and government agencies to obtain permits, conduct inspections, and secure certificates of occupancy. Communication & Reporting: Ensure effective communication by providing timely updates, participating in meetings, and explaining issues clearly. Maintain project documentation and record-keeping, ensuring accurate tracking of milestones and expenses. Project Financial Management: Monitor budgets, monthly spending, and account receivables for accuracy. Ensure financial aspects of the project align with goals and timelines. Permit & Certification Management: Pursue building permits, ensure construction inspections are completed, and secure certificates of occupancy for network facilities.
